Fear of Poetry

An improvisatory 40-minute foray into a fervent, formative period in the lives of poets such as Dennis Cooper, Benjamin Weissman, Amy Gerstler, and Bob Flanagan, who took part in Cooper’s famed Wednesday Night Poetry readings. Drawing on archival footage from those gatherings, including interviews and readings, Fear of Poetry presents a snapshot of Venice in the 1980s: a chorus of punks, poets, artists, and performers co-existing in a place where, according to Flanagan, “love is still possible.”
